What is B&R Technology Merger Debt-to-EBITDA?

Debt-to-EBITDA measures a company's ability to pay off its debt.

B&R Technology Merger's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 was $$$0.00 Mil. B&R Technology Merger's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 was $$$0.00 Mil. B&R Technology Merger's annualized EBITDA for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 was $$$0.00 Mil.

A high Debt-to-EBITDA ratio generally means that a company may spend more time to paying off its debt. According to Joel Tillinghast's BIG MONEY THINKS SMALL: Biases, Blind Spots, and Smarter Investing, a ratio of Debt-to-EBITDA exceeding four is usually considered scary unless tangible assets cover the debt.

B&R Technology Merger  (NAS:BRTM) Debt-to-EBITDA Explanation

In the calculation of Debt-to-EBITDA, we use the total of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ation and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ation divided by EBITDA. In some calculations, Total Liabilities is used to for calculation.

B&R Technology Merger Business Description

Comparable Companies
Address 2300 West Sahara Avenue, Las Vegas, NV, USA, 89102
B&R Technology Merger Corp is a blank check company formed for the purpose of effecting a merger, amalgamation, share exchange, asset acquisition, share purchase, reorganization or similar business combination with one or more businesses.
